Bright, bold, and bursting with flavor, this Lip Smacking Linguini Salad with Horseradish Dressing is the perfect addition to your summer table or any casual gathering. Featuring al dente linguini tossed with crisp, colorful vegetables like cherry tomatoes, red bell pepper, and cucumber, this salad gets a refreshing lift from ribbons of carrot and vibrant sprigs of fresh parsley and dill. But the real star? The creamy yet tangy horseradish dressing, crafted with olive oil, Dijon mustard, honey, and a zesty splash of apple cider vinegar and lemon juice. Ready in just 25 minutes, this chilled pasta salad delivers a delightful balance of crunch, spice, and herbaceous notes that’s sure to impress. Perfect as a light side dish or a standalone meal, it’s easy to prepare ahead for meal prep or picnics.

πŸ₯˜ Ingredients

15 items
  • 250 grams linguini pasta
  • 200 grams cherry tomatoes
  • 1 large cucumber
  • 1 medium red bell pepper
  • 1 large carrot
  • 20 grams fresh parsley
  • 10 grams fresh dill
  • 4 tablespoons olive oil
  • 2 tablespoons prepared horseradish
  • 2 tablespoons apple cider vinegar
  • 1 teaspoon Dijon mustard
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ice
  • 1 teaspoon honey
  • 0.5 teaspoon salt
  • 0.25 teaspoon black pepper

πŸ“ Instructions

7 steps
1

Bring a large pot of salted water to boil. Cook the linguini pasta according to the package instructions until al dente, about 8-10 minutes. Drain and rinse under cold water to stop the cooking process. Set aside.

2

While the pasta cooks, prepare the vegetables. Halve the cherry tomatoes. Peel and dice the cucumber. Core and dice the red bell pepper. Use a vegetable peeler to create thin ribbons with the carrot. Finely chop the parsley and dill.

3

In a large mixing bowl, combine the cooked and cooled linguini with the cherry tomatoes, cucumber, red bell pepper, carrot ribbons, parsley, and dill.

4

To make the horseradish dressing, whisk together olive oil, prepared horseradish, apple cider vinegar, Dijon mustard, lemon juice, honey, salt, and black pepper in a small bowl until well emulsified.

5

Pour the dressing over the linguini and vegetables. Toss gently to coat everything evenly.

6

Cover the salad and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es to allow the flavors to meld. Serve chilled or at room temperature.

7

Garnish with additional fresh herbs if desired, and enjoy!
